#205270 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#205270 is composed of 12.5% red, 32.2%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 26.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 202.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#205270 color hex could be obtained by blending #40a4e0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#205270 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#205270 has RGB values of R:32, G:82,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0.27, Y:0,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 2118256.

Shades and Tints of #205270
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f5f9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#205270
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474849 is the less saturated color, while #04598c is the most saturated one.
